PADD Assists Communities with Fire Station Grants

PADD has assisted Bridgeport, Harrison, and McGrew apply for grant funding to develop new fire stations in their communities.

These towns are requesting funds through the ARRA (stimulus bill) Assistance to Firefighters Fire Station Construction Grants (SCG). The program is designed to provides funds to build new or modify exisiting fire stations for fire departments to enhance their response capabilities to better protect the communties they serve from fire and fire related hazards.

It is anticipated that up to 10,000 applications will be received with total requests topping $30 Billion dollars. However, only 100 grants will be awarded nationwide to utilize the $210 million dollars in available funding.
